Join the BTNEP Volunteer Team and the Jefferson Parish Department of
Environmental Affairs as we recycle discarded Christmas trees into wetland
protection! Volunteers and shallow draft boats are needed to place
recycled Christmas trees into pre-constructed shoreline fences, which form
a wave break to protect the fragile marsh behind it. Bring your family and
your flat boat to spend a day helping to preserve our estuary. To
